The TurboXS Type H-RFL kit for the Z is fairly cheap and the loudest you can get ;)

 

http://www.turboxs.com/shop_prod.php?what_category=2

 

Fitted mine in a few mins but make sure you get them with the optional 300ZX fitting kit and not just on their own.

It comes with bits to mount where the stock recircs are or weld on flanges if you want to mount them under the bonnet on your hard pipe kit.
